FP60 EFW is a 2010 Ford S-max in Blue with a 1,997cc diesel engine. This vehicle has been through 14 MOT tests with a personal pass rate of 50%.
Across all 2010 Ford S-max models, the average MOT pass rate is 74.2% with a typical mileage of 83,408 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Ford S-max f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 26,089 recorded failures. If you're considering buying FP60 EFW, it's worth having these areas checked by a mechanic before committing.
The Ford S-max typically stays on UK roads for around 20 years. At 16 years old, this Ford S-max is approaching the upper end of the typical lifespan for this model.
